Comments about Fieldstone Raised Bed:
I love these raised beds. I have bought numerous kits and just keep finding other areas where another would look great. I've bought the single square kit, the circular kits and both together for a larger 8'x 4' oblong garden.
I love the look, like real stone, they fool everyone.
I love their strength to hold up to the weight of the soil and plants and they frame out specific focal point gardens within a larger garden or as a stand alone focal point.
They're a bit heavy when shipped so you should remove the sections from the box and carry them separately or in pairs to where you need them set up, it's much easier that way.
Fantastic product.
A bit more pricey than some others but these are worth their cost - the cheaper ones are the waste of money. Others do not hold up through a single winter without cracking and falling apart. These beds I've had for more than three years, through winter and summer seasons, and I live in New England (northeast - intense heat in summer and brutal cold in winter) and these still look as good as the day I put them in.
The pins sometimes work themselves up out of the ground, which is easily noticeable to you and I just push them back down with my foot, real easy.
No tools required, but you might want to have a rubber mallet handy for the stakes the first time. They go into the ground easily, but the last few inches might need some encouragement.
The stakes/pins are solid and strong, but they tend to rust out in the weather so if that bothers you, you can treat them with something first.

Comments about Fieldstone Raised Bed:
I combined two kits for a taller raised bed (using the longer stakes). It was easy to put together, and so far, I've been pleased with the quality. You can see seams in the plastic at the corners, but on first glance, it looks like real stone.

Comments about Fieldstone Raised Bed:
I use the product to enclose all of my flower beds and around trees. It keeps the lawn mower from damanaging my plants and trees and it looks great. I have a couple of areas where I installed actual stones. The stones were expensive, difficult to install correctly, and required maintenance.
